What unimportant thing makes you unreasonably angry? is a question that can reveal a lot about a person’s personality. It can also be a fun way to start a conversation. Everyone has their own pet peeves, those little things that can set them off. For some people, it’s the sound of nails on a chalkboard. For others, it’s people who chew with their mouths open. Whatever it is, these seemingly insignificant things can trigger an outsized reaction.

There are a few reasons why we might get unreasonably angry about something that seems unimportant. One possibility is that it’s a symptom of underlying stress or anxiety. When we’re feeling overwhelmed, even the smallest things can seem like a big deal. Another possibility is that we’re simply not getting enough sleep. When we’re tired, we’re more likely to be irritable and less able to control our emotions.
